asa.org/about ⋅ 2019 Annual Report 14 As a nonprofit organization with a 60-year legacy as a student loan guarantor, American Student Assistance is committed to responsible stewardship of its funds to benefit and impact students nationwide. ASA continues to be well- positioned to fulfill its mission today and well into the future, with more than $700 million of net assets as of December 31, 2019. ASA’s prudent financial management, sustainable annual budget, continued administration of the Federal Family Education Loan Program in Massachusetts, and expected investment returns are aligned with the ability of ASA to meet the educational and career needs of students in grades 6-12. ASA’s Board of Directors approves the investment policy and establishes the organization’s annual operating budget. Financial Statements ASA’s financial statements are prepared in accordance with policies and procedures overseen by ASA’s independent Audit Committee and the Board of Directors.
